Why Privacy Matters in Windows 11
Every connected device generates information that can be used to improve user experiences, but not everyone is comfortable sharing extensive usage data. Adjusting privacy settings allows users to control location access, app permissions, diagnostic data, and background activities. These adjustments help minimize unnecessary data collection while giving users greater confidence in how their information is handled.
A privacy-focused setup also reduces exposure to unwanted tracking and helps create a cleaner digital environment. Taking time to review and optimize privacy settings is an effective step toward protecting personal and professional information.

Benefits Beyond Privacy
Improving privacy often contributes to overall system efficiency. Limiting unnecessary background services and reducing unwanted system activity can help create a smoother user experience. Users may also appreciate having greater transparency regarding which applications can access sensitive information such as microphones, cameras, contacts, and location data.
For businesses, stronger privacy management supports compliance with internal security policies while helping protect confidential information. Individual users benefit from increased control over their digital footprint and enhanced peace of mind during everyday computing.
Building Better Privacy Habits
Technology continues to evolve, making regular privacy reviews an important part of responsible computer maintenance. Alongside configuring Windows settings, users should install trusted software, enable multi-factor authentication where available, create strong passwords, and keep their operating system fully updated.
A proactive approach to privacy ensures that personal information remains better protected against changing digital risks.
